S-Index Interpretation
The S-Index (Sharing Index) is a comprehensive metric that represents the cumulative impact of all your datasets. It is calculated as the sum of Dataset Index scores across all your claimed datasets.
What it means:
- A higher S-index indicates greater overall impact of your datasets relative to typical datasets in their fields of research
- The S-Index grows as you add more datasets or as existing datasets gain more citations and mentions
- It provides a single number to track your research data impact over time

Related publication: "Colonic spatial single-cell proteomics and murine models link mitochondrial dysfunction to dimeric IgA-secreting plasma cell deficiency in Crohn's disease", 2026, Raschdorf et al., Nature CommunicationsSpatial single-cell proteomics data were generated in two separate experiments on the CosMx platform (Bruker) using the 64-plex Human Immuno-Oncology protein panel. FFPE fixed slices of colonic biopsies from patients with Crohn's disease (CD) in remission (n = 6) and non-IBD controls (n = 6) were analyzed.
